Understanding the Lateral Raise: Anatomy and Biomechanics

The lateral raise is a foundational exercise for developing the medial (or lateral) head of the deltoid muscle, which is primarily responsible for the width and rounded appearance of the shoulders. While seemingly simple, executing it correctly and progressively overloading the muscle requires an understanding of its mechanics.

  • Primary Mover: The medial deltoid is the prime mover, responsible for shoulder abduction (lifting the arm out to the side) in the frontal plane.
  • Synergist Muscles:
    • Supraspinatus: Initiates the first 15-30 degrees of abduction.
    • Anterior Deltoid: Assists, particularly if the movement drifts forward.
    • Upper Trapezius: Elevates the scapula, assisting in the later stages of abduction (above 90 degrees), but excessive shrugging indicates poor form.
    • Serratus Anterior: Stabilizes the scapula against the rib cage.
  • Joint Action: Glenohumeral abduction (shoulder joint) and scapular upward rotation (shoulder blade).

Key Principles for Increasing Lateral Raise Strength and Hypertrophy

To consistently improve your lateral raise, you must adhere to fundamental exercise science principles:

  • Progressive Overload: The most critical principle. For muscles to grow stronger and larger, they must be continually challenged with a stimulus greater than what they're accustomed to.
  • Specificity: To get better at lateral raises, you must perform lateral raises. While compound movements contribute to overall shoulder strength, direct isolation work is essential for medial deltoid development.
  • Volume and Intensity: Finding the right balance of total work (sets x reps) and the effort level (weight lifted relative to your maximum) is crucial for adaptation.
  • Recovery: Muscles grow stronger during rest, not during the workout. Adequate sleep, nutrition, and strategic deloads are non-negotiable.

Progressive Overload Strategies

Implementing progressive overload systematically is the cornerstone of increasing your lateral raise.

  • Increase Load (Weight): The most straightforward method. Once you can comfortably perform your target reps with good form, increase the weight by the smallest increment possible (e.g., 1.25 kg or 2.5 lbs dumbbells).
  • Increase Repetitions: If increasing weight isn't feasible, aim for an extra 1-2 repetitions per set while maintaining form.
  • Increase Sets: Add an extra set to your lateral raise routine, ensuring overall training volume remains manageable for recovery.
  • Decrease Rest Intervals: Shortening the rest time between sets can increase the metabolic stress on the muscle, stimulating growth (though may slightly reduce total weight lifted).
  • Increase Time Under Tension (TUT): Slow down the eccentric (lowering) phase of the movement to 2-3 seconds, or introduce a brief pause at the top of the contraction.
  • Increase Training Frequency: If your recovery allows, performing lateral raises 2-3 times per week (instead of just once) can provide more opportunities for muscular stimulus.

Optimizing Exercise Technique

Flawless technique ensures that the target muscle (medial deltoid) receives the maximum stimulus, preventing injury and wasted effort.

  • Starting Position: Stand tall with a neutral spine, feet shoulder-width apart, and dumbbells at your sides. Maintain a slight bend in your elbows throughout the movement.
  • Initiation: Begin the movement by thinking about leading with your elbows, rather than just lifting the dumbbells. This helps to better engage the medial deltoid.
  • Ascending Phase: Lift the dumbbells out to the sides in a controlled arc. Stop when your arms are roughly parallel to the floor, forming a "T" shape with your body. Going higher can bring in more upper trapezius involvement and place undue stress on the shoulder joint.
  • Peak Contraction: Briefly pause at the top, focusing on squeezing the medial deltoid. Avoid shrugging your shoulders.
  • Descending Phase: Slowly lower the dumbbells back to the starting position, resisting gravity. This eccentric phase is crucial for muscle growth. Do not let the weights simply drop.
  • Avoid Momentum: Do not swing the weights or use your lower back to generate momentum. If you can't lift the weight without swinging, it's too heavy.
  • Slight Forward Tilt (Optional): Some individuals find a slight forward lean (as if pouring water from a pitcher) helps to align the medial deltoid fibers more effectively. Experiment to see what feels best for your anatomy.

Advanced Training Techniques

Once you have mastered the basics and consistent progressive overload, these techniques can help break plateaus:

  • Drop Sets: After completing a set to failure, immediately reduce the weight by 20-30% and perform another set to failure. Repeat 1-2 times.
  • Supersets (Pre-Exhaustion): Perform a set of lateral raises immediately after a set of a compound shoulder exercise (e.g., overhead press) or another isolation exercise for the deltoids.
  • Partial Reps: At the end of a full range-of-motion set, perform a few extra reps through a shorter, more difficult range (e.g., the top half of the movement).
  • Mechanical Drop Sets: Perform incline lateral raises (more challenging), then move to standing lateral raises (less challenging), and finish with cable lateral raises (constant tension).
  • Isometrics: Hold the top position of the lateral raise for 3-5 seconds at the end of a set.

Addressing Common Limiting Factors

Several issues can hinder progress in the lateral raise:

  • Poor Form/Momentum: The most common culprit. Reduces medial deltoid activation.
    • Solution: Reduce weight, focus on strict form, record yourself.
  • Weak Synergists/Rotator Cuff: If stabilizing muscles are weak, the primary movers can't perform optimally.
    • Solution: Incorporate rotator cuff exercises (internal/external rotations), face pulls, and band pull-aparts.
  • Lack of Mind-Muscle Connection: Not feeling the target muscle work.
    • Solution: Use lighter weights, slow down the movement, mentally focus on the medial deltoid contracting.
  • Insufficient Recovery: Overtraining or inadequate sleep/nutrition.
    • Solution: Prioritize sleep (7-9 hours), consume adequate protein and calories, consider deload weeks.
  • Pre-existing Shoulder Issues: Pain or discomfort will limit performance.
    • Solution: Consult a healthcare professional or physical therapist. Modify exercises or take a break if necessary.

Periodization and Recovery

To ensure long-term progress and prevent burnout, integrate periodization and prioritize recovery:

  • Training Cycles: Vary your training parameters (reps, sets, intensity) over weeks or months. For example, spend 4-6 weeks focusing on higher reps (12-15) with moderate weight, then 4-6 weeks on lower reps (8-12) with heavier weight.
  • Deload Weeks: Every 8-12 weeks, reduce your training volume and intensity by 40-60% for a week. This allows your body to fully recover and resensitize to training stimulus.
  • Nutrition: Ensure a caloric surplus for muscle growth, with sufficient protein intake (1.6-2.2g per kg of body weight) to support muscle repair and synthesis.
  • Sleep: Crucial for hormone regulation (testosterone, growth hormone) and muscle repair. Aim for 7-9 hours of quality sleep per night.

Sample Training Integration

Here's how you might integrate lateral raises into a training split:

  • Frequency: 2-3 times per week, either on shoulder-focused days or split across different training days.
  • Volume: 3-5 sets of 8-15 repetitions per session.
  • Placement: Often performed after compound shoulder movements (e.g., overhead press) as an isolation exercise, or as a pre-exhaustion exercise.

Example Weekly Plan:

  • Day 1 (Push/Shoulders Focus):
    • Overhead Press: 3 sets of 6-10 reps
    • Dumbbell Lateral Raises: 4 sets of 10-15 reps (progressive overload focused)
    • Front Raises: 3 sets of 12-15 reps
  • Day 4 (Upper Body/Accessory):
    • Incline Dumbbell Press: 3 sets of 8-12 reps
    • Dumbbell Lateral Raises: 3 sets of 12-18 reps (higher volume, lighter weight)
    • Face Pulls: 3 sets of 15-20 reps

When to Seek Professional Guidance

While this guide provides comprehensive strategies, there are times when professional input is invaluable:

  • Persistent Pain: If you experience sharp, chronic, or worsening shoulder pain, consult a doctor or physical therapist.
  • Plateau Despite Efforts: If you've diligently applied these principles for an extended period (3+ months) and see no progress, a personal trainer or strength coach can assess your form and program.
  • Pre-existing Conditions: If you have a history of shoulder injuries or conditions, seek professional advice before implementing new training strategies.
